Output 8943f99bebbb29e3a7a31c39fd466c30e894b784e1e1759c19e91d99b52af90b:1

value
23355553
script pubkey
OP_0 OP_PUSHBYTES_20 2638033305a358a25505e5bdf78c80db24cc8169
address
ltc1qycuqxvc95dv2y4g9uk7l0ryqmvjveqtfg9fcmy
transaction
8943f99bebbb29e3a7a31c39fd466c30e894b784e1e1759c19e91d99b52af90b
spent
true